Long story short: I decided to try out possession with Calico today, I read a guide, I tried it, but I couldn't get very far because I was confused about what was going to happen to me. Do I just open my eyes and I'm in wonderland? Am I going to feel, smell, taste, touch everything there? Is it going to be realistic...?

Hmm, well that would be switching. Possession is having your tulpa take control over the body in some way, if you want to be technical, even though that apparently includes full-body possession. I can't help with the rest though, because my experience differs from others'. For me, I feel like my tulpas do while they're possessing (fully, mind and all, basically switching). But I don't suddenly have this perfect immersion and transfer of consciousness where I now live in my wonderland. It's more like my tulpa takes over the body's consciousness, and I'm left with the subconscious automatic thinking my tulpas seem to have. For me, being switched is like becoming a tulpa while my tulpa becomes the human. I'd say universally, it's like watching your tulpa take over everything. Your actual experience will vary though.

 

Apparently there's some magical barrier of belief-creating reality that prevents me from experiencing this like others, because my beliefs are different than others'. I dunno what your thoughts on the matter are, in fact it seems like you're still deciding, so all I can say is it's like relinquishing control of the body and thoughts to your tulpa, who then takes over those responsibilities. I don't know what it'll feel like for you, I can't, no one can. But if my experience means anything, choose your beliefs carefully, because they may change the reality you experience.
